WebDec 4, 2024 · A Hyper-V virtual switch completely consumes a physical network adapter or team. It totally takes over that adapter or team; nothing else can use it. ... PowerShell, and WMI/CIM). The Hyper-V virtual switch does not have an IP address of its own. Network connections for storage (iSCSI/SMB): Preferably, network connections for storage will use ... What is the Hyper-V Virtual Switch and How Does it Work?
WebDec 7, 2024 · Hyper-V Virtual Switch is available in Hyper-V Manager when you install the Hyper-V server role on a compatible computer. The vSwitch is a software-based layer-2 Ethernet network switch with programmatically managed and extensible capabilities to connect VMs to both virtual networks and the physical network.
